  5. Mausoleum: Directed by Michael Dugan. With Marjoe Gortner, Bobbie Bresee, Norman Burton, Maurice Sherbanee. 10-year-old Susan Walker, mourning her mother's death, is possessed by a demon who has been preying on her female ancestors for centuries.
